VANCOUVER, BC, Oct. 2, 2025 /CNW/ - EMP Metals Corp. (CSE: EMPS) (OTCQB: EMPPF) ("EMP Metals" or the "Company") is pleased to provide an update on construction of its lithium demonstration plant, known as Project Aurora, at the Company's Viewfield Project in Saskatchewan, Canada. Construction of the 8,400 square foot production facility building commenced in mid-September. EMP is currently underway with the balance of the on-site work (see Figure 1), focused now on finalizing the building and the interior finishing, and fully on track for completion in early November. The next phase installation of electrical work is set to begin in the New Year. Currently, production equipment skids are being built at Saltworks Technologies Inc.'s production facility in Richmond, BC and are expected to begin shipping to site in Q1 2026. The Project Aurora demo plant will establish, test, and optimize a wellhead connected, continuous flow, modular Hub and Spoke lithium extraction and refining model. The on-site program aims to unlock performance improvements and cost savings while de-risking future investments. Project Aurora, a joint initiative between EMP Metals Corp. and Saltworks, is aimed at driving down costs, simplification, and leveraging the best available and most economic technology while optimizing a complete lithium system, from well to battery chemical. As part of the collaborative's launch, Saltworks will advance full-scale plant design and cost estimates for a 3,000+ tonne per year modular, repeatable commercial refinery for EMP Metals utilizing data and insights from the demo plant project.
